Nobu Hotel Palo Alto anchors itself at 180 Hamilton Avenue, Palo Alto, California, 94301, in the bustling downtown corridor, a stone’s throw from Stanford University’s academic expanse. Unveiled in 2017 as part of the Nobu Hotels brand—co-founded by Chef Nobu Matsuhisa and Robert De Niro—this eight-story property offers 73 rooms within a $25 million development by Oracle Properties. Designed by Montalba Architects with IDEO’s tech-forward input, its 65,000-square-foot frame blends rice-paper screens and pale oak into a minimalist Japanese aesthetic. It rests 13 miles from San Jose International Airport and 0.2 miles from the Palo Alto Caltrain Station, tying it to Silicon Valley’s pulse.
Rooms prioritize efficiency, averaging 325 square feet, with floor-to-ceiling windows, Illy espresso machines, and plush bathrobes as standard. The hotel’s centerpiece, Nobu Restaurant Palo Alto, occupies the ground floor, serving signature dishes like Black Cod Miso since its debut, alongside a sushi bar and outdoor seating. Employing about 40 staff, the property runs 24/7, with a $3 million renovation in 2022 upgrading the gym with Peloton bikes and enhancing soundproofing in 50 rooms. Valet parking costs $50 daily for its 50-space capacity, reflecting its urban constraints as of February 2025.
Rooted in downtown Palo Alto, the hotel aligns with Silicon Valley’s innovation ethos, offering a tech concierge and a 1,200-square-foot meeting room installed during construction. Booking occurs via NobuHotels.com or a call to 650-666-8585, with check-in demanding identification and payment. A $50 deposit secures incidentals, and pets are barred entirely. The 2022 updates shaved water usage by 10%, per Nobu’s sustainability logs, while its location—0.9 miles from Stanford Shopping Center—links guests to local commerce and culture.
